The information density is exceptionally high for the category. While some H2 headings use general hooks like ‘Understand all your sites,’ the body text immediately grounds these claims with specific technical metrics such as ’20x faster pano loads’ and ‘2,000-acre terrain plans.’ The use of specific nouns like ‘Vision-language AI’ and ‘360 scans’ prevents the content from descending into pure marketing fluff.

The site avoids trust theatre by anchoring its reviews (7 on homepage) with specific names, titles, and companies such as Stuart Drahota at DPR and Matt Craske, former head at Google. These are not anonymous ‘5-star’ blurbs; they are detailed testimonials referencing specific workflow improvements like ‘saving a 6-hour drive.’ The lack of verification links is mitigated by the sheer granularity of the project-specific feedback.

Proof density is high, with a verified presence on ‘3 million sites in 180 countries.’ The site offers multiple proof paths, including ‘The Site Visit’ video series with Skanska and downloadable ‘Reality Capture Playbooks.’ The ratio of verifiable evidence (named clients, specific project metrics) to vague assertions is roughly 8:1.

The site manages to avoid being a commodity fingerprint by defining its ‘AI’ claims through named features like ‘Progress AI’ and ‘AI walk paths.’ While it uses some boilerplate template language in the ‘Getting started is simple’ blocks, the unique positioning as a ‘system of record’ for both air and ground data differentiates it from standard drone or construction software. It avoids the typical ‘built on trust’ cliches in favor of technical deliverables.
